Prudence is, Wisdom in Action Prudence is cautious, reserved, quick to understand, ready to discern and distinguish ideas, and to separate the truth from falsehood. "Prudence implies more caution and reserve than wisdom, or is exercised more in foreseeing and avoiding evil, than in devising and executing that which is good..." Noah Webster 1828 |
